I got curious about this and dug into the timeline, because that phrasing could point to a couple of different Daddarios — but if you meant the one who shows up in urban-fantasy fandom conversations, Matthew Daddario joined the TV series right at the beginning. He was cast as Alec Lightwood on 'Shadowhunters' and was part of the main ensemble when the show premiered on Freeform on January 12, 2016. The casting announcements and press around late 2015 set the stage, and he remained a core character through the run of the show (the series ran into 2019 across three seasons).

If you were thinking of alexandra daddario, one clear moment when she joined a high-profile series was her guest role on 'True Detective' Season 1 in 2014. She played Lisa Tragnetti in a memorable guest arc that aired during that season, and while it was a short run, it was high-impact because that season of the show was a major cultural moment. The role showcased a different side of her acting chops compared with her earlier work in films, and people definitely noticed.

Beyond that single-season appearance, Alexandra’s career has zigzagged through movies and TV in ways that sometimes confuse timelines: she had a breakout film role as annabeth in the 2010 movie 'Percy Jackson & the Olympians: the lightning thief', and she also later took on parts in things like 'Baywatch' and various TV guest spots. There are so many doors you can knock on when you want to join a manhwa circle — I kicked off my search by diving into community spaces where creators actually hang out, and that paid off more than cold-messaging strangers. Discord is the obvious first stop: look for servers focused on webcomics, comics collabs, or specific regional groups (Korean creators often run active servers). Reddit communities like r/manhwa and r/webtoons are great for calls for collabs and feedback posts. Pixiv and Twitter/X are where artists showcase work daily — follow hashtags like #webtooncollab or #manhwa, and don’t be shy about dropping a respectful DM with a link to your portfolio. If you want more formal paths, platforms such as Webtoon Canvas, Tapas, Lezhin submissions, and KakaoPage have creator forums and contests that attract collaborators and editors. Local options matter too: check Meetup groups, university art clubs, and comic cons where people form teams in person. I also found success posting clear ads on freelancing sites (Upwork, Fiverr, ArtStation Jobs) when I needed a colorist or letterer quickly; it’s a different vibe but practical for filling roles. Practical tip — always bring a short pitch, 3–6 sample panels, and a one-sheet outlining style, expected time commitment, and compensation model (flat fee, revenue share, or profit split). Language and timezone differences can be a hurdle, so spell out communication tools (Discord, Google Drive, Trello) and use simple contracts to set expectations.
